So Sean Duffy’s actually facing a lot of questions about all the drama happening with air traffic control, especially at crazy busy airports like Newark and Chicago. From what I saw, Duffy didn’t try to sugarcoat it—the air traffic situation is kind of nuts, with way too few people trying to keep all those planes safe. He talked about how having more staff and better tech could stop the chaos before it even gets started.
